There are several pleasant walks from the town.
There are several pleasant walks from the town. Head out to the Venetian lighthouse and beyond and find the moving memorial to the Italian soldiers killed on the island. On the promenade spot the loggerhead turtles eating the fishermen's cast off fish. Pleasant main square and shopping street, and loads of cafes and restaurants. Buzzy place and friendly.

Argostoli is an attractive port town with a picturesque...
Argostoli is an attractive port town with a picturesque bridge and some excellent restaurants - our favourites were Momento for seafood and the Captain's Table for lamb kleftado. The huge turtles where the fish boats dock were an added attraction. The town is a great base for touring Kefalonia! It was our first time to Kefalonia, so weren't quite sure what to expect.
We wanted to stay somewhere busy and real, rather than a purpose built resort, so we chose Argostoli. Our first impression was that it did seem quite rundown, especially along the front, but we very quickly changed our views and saw the place for what it is - a busy, working town which was what we wanted. The first night we walked a short distance from our accommodation and soon came across the main square and the numerous streets leading from this which were filled with bars, restaurants, shops, entertainment and that was it for us - we were hooked!! Argostoli is an amazing place, there's lots to see and do, you can visit all the different resorts and great beaches really easily by bus or taxi (if you don't want to hire a car or bike), it has great nightlife, lots of shops, and lovely restaurants serving all types of food. There's plenty of fast food & takeaways if you just want to grab something quick to eat and there's loads of coffee shops.
